Output 23b709a55d2f27fc540586f6fcbc59975b4edc7d68825ea641a39422e75f31a2:0

value
25176034381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8af08cb48837668d036c96e4259ccad26cd1039b OP_EQUAL
address
A56v5YUzU5LLHXRF54MPK3U6fTy1MD4Xct
transaction
23b709a55d2f27fc540586f6fcbc59975b4edc7d68825ea641a39422e75f31a2